This accordion spine book unfolds in a surprising and compelling manner - the staggered signatures create a bold, continuous monotype once open. After the pages were sewn to the spine, the entire book block was run through the press - a brave, yet successful experiment.

Lisa Miles is an emerging book artist living in Santa Fe, New Mexico. Her work is bright with overarching spontaneity, but also moments of deep contemplation. Using her own visceral visual language, she tell stories through the relationships between abstract forms. By incorporating monotypes and printing/painting on book cloth, she is able to present a finished product that is completely designed and constructed with her own eye and hand.
